From: Eric Dumazet Date: Thu, 2 Nov 2017 19:30:25 +0000 (-0700) Subject: tcp: do not mangle skb->cb[] in tcp_make_synack() X-Git-Tag: v4.14-rc8~18^2~1 X-Git-Url: http://review.tizen.org/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=3b11775033dc87c3d161996c54507b15ba26414a;p=platform%2Fkernel%2Flinux-exynos.git tcp: do not mangle skb->cb[] in tcp_make_synack() Christoph Paasch sent a patch to address the following issue : tcp_make_synack() is leaving some TCP private info in skb->cb[], then send the packet by other means than tcp_transmit_skb() tcp_transmit_skb() makes sure to clear skb->cb[] to not confuse IPv4/IPV6 stacks, but we have no such cleanup for SYNACK. tcp_make_synack() should not use tcp_init_nondata_skb() : tcp_init_nondata_skb() really should be limited to skbs put in write/rtx queues (the ones that are only sent via tcp_transmit_skb()) This patch fixes the issue and should even save few cpu cycles ;) Fixes: 971f10eca186 ("tcp: better TCP_SKB_CB layout to reduce cache line misses") Signed-off-by: Eric Dumazet Reported-by: Christoph Paasch Reviewed-by: Christoph Paasch Signed-off-by: David S.
